Alambique Serrano Altos Esteres High Ester Pot Still Rum 2nd Edition is a Other Rum  crafted in Mexico.

This naturally fermented Oaxacan rum gets its distinctive funk from a 25-day fermentation in pine tanks—roughly five times longer than most rums—producing wild, complex esters at a punchy 63.9% ABV, and here's the kicker: the Krassel family harvests their organic Java sugarcane at elevations up to 4,000 feet, making this one of the highest-altitude rums you can buy, where the thin mountain air and cooler temperatures create sugarcane with concentrated flavors you won't find in any Caribbean bottling.

Tasting Notes

Nose: Intense aromas of overripe pineapple and fermented tropical fruit hit immediately, followed by funky notes of olive brine and green banana peel. There's a pronounced acetone sharpness typical of high-ester rums, along with hints of sour yogurt, fresh-cut grass, and white pepper. As it opens up, you'll find lighter notes of honeydew melon and a subtle mineral quality that speaks to the high-altitude terroir.

Palate: Bold and aggressive at full proof, delivering waves of concentrated pineapple juice, unripe mango, and tangy lime zest. The high ester character comes through with funky, almost savory notes—think green olives and sea salt. There's a grassy, vegetal quality from the fresh cane juice, along with white chocolate, cracked black pepper, and a slight bitter edge like grapefruit pith. The texture is oily and coating despite the lack of added sugar.

Finish: Long and warming with lingering tropical fruit esters that turn gradually more medicinal. The funk persists with notes of banana bread, bitter citrus peel, and a drying quality that leaves your mouth feeling clean. A peppery heat builds slowly, accompanied by hints of fresh sugarcane and that distinctive mineral character. The high proof leaves a pleasant warmth that spreads across the chest.

How It's Made

Alambique Serrano Altos Esteres undergoes an extended 25-day fermentation in pine tanks with ambient yeast, which develops concentrated ester compounds that give this rum its bold, funky character—think overripe tropical fruit meets nail polish remover in the best possible way. The Krassel family distills this juice from organic Java sugarcane grown at elevations up to 4,000 feet in copper pot stills, then bottles it at cask strength without dilution, preserving every bit of that wild, expressive personality.
